Decimal numbers are a base-10 numeral system that we use in our everyday lives for counting and arithmetic. These numbers consist of digits from 0 to 9 and are fundamental in various fields, including mathematics, engineering, and computer science. In contrast, text is a form of communication that includes letters, symbols, and sometimes numerals, arranged in a manner that conveys meaning and information.

Text, in essence, is a structured format of characters used for writing and printing. Each character in a text string is represented by a unique code in the ASCII (American Standard Code for Information Interchange) or Unicode systems, which are standard encoding schemes used in computers and digital devices. This representation makes it possible to convert numeric values, like decimal numbers, into their corresponding text characters.

Understanding the concept of decimals is crucial before diving into the conversion process. As mentioned, a decimal system uses ten distinct digits: 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, and 9. These digits are combined in various ways to represent all possible numbers. The place value of each digit is a power of 10, which is why it is called a base-10 system. For example, the number 345 in decimal can be broken down as 310^2 + 410^1 + 5*10^0.

To convert a decimal number to text, it is essential to understand the mapping between the numeric codes and their respective characters. For instance, in the ASCII system, the decimal number 65 corresponds to the uppercase letter 'A', 66 to 'B', and so on. This conversion process involves interpreting each decimal number as its respective ASCII character.

Convert to Text

Once the conversion process is complete, the tool will display the resulting text. Each decimal number you entered will be represented as its corresponding character. For example, if you entered the decimal numbers 72, 101, 108, 108, 111, the resulting text would be "Hello".
